Opening Prayer
Give us strength, we pray, to walk faithfully with Jesus,
Even when the road we walk is rocky
Even when the message of the cross seems like foolishness
And even when we feel betrayed.
You, Lord, are always faithful.
We stumble, we become lost, but you are steady and sure.
Give us the grace to endure our troubles, and reveal to us the glory of your kingdom,
Through your son, Jesus Christ, who lives and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it.
Amen.

This Week's Memory Verse - Romans 5:8 & 6:23
"But God demonstrates his own love for us in this: While we were still sinners, Christ died for us... For the wages of sin is death, but the gift of God is eternal life in Christ Jesus our Lord."

Supporting Verses for our Lives
- Matthew 20:26-28 - "...whoever wants to become great among you must be your servant, and whoever wants to be first must be your slave— just as the Son of Man did not come to be served, but to serve, and to give his life as a ransom for many.”
- John 12:26 - "Whoever serves me must follow me; and where I am, my servant also will be. My Father will honor the one who serves me."
